In a stunning midseason shake-up, the Memphis Grizzlies have parted ways with head coach Taylor Jenkins, despite the team holding a strong 44-29 record and sitting fifth in the Western Conference. The decision, announced on March 28, 2025, has sent shockwaves through the NBA community, raising questions about the timing and rationale behind the move.

Taylor Jenkins’ Tenure Ends Abruptly

Jenkins, who took over as head coach in 2019, leaves as the winningest coach in franchise history with a 250-214 record. Under his leadership, the Grizzlies made three consecutive playoff appearances and developed a young core featuring Ja Morant, Jaren Jackson Jr., and Desmond Bane.

Despite the team’s success, General Manager Zach Kleiman cited the need for urgency and a new direction as reasons for the dismissal. “This was a difficult decision, given the consistent and tangible development of our players and overall success under Taylor’s leadership,” Kleiman said in a statement.

Players and Coaches React

The firing reportedly caught players off guard, with many learning about the decision through social media. Star point guard Ja Morant was particularly stunned, expressing his surprise upon hearing the news.

Denver Nuggets head coach Michael Malone also expressed disbelief, stating, “I was shocked. Shocking and odd at the same time. There’s gotta be something going on that I’m not privy to.”

Tuomas Iisalo Takes the Helm

In the wake of Jenkins’ departure, assistant coach Tuomas Iisalo was promoted to interim head coach. Iisalo, a native of Finland, becomes the first Finnish-born head coach in NBA history.

Before joining the Grizzlies, Iisalo had a successful coaching career in Europe, leading Paris Basketball to a EuroCup championship and earning Coach of the Year honors in the 2023-24 season.

Under Iisalo’s interim leadership, the Grizzlies finished the regular season with a 48-34 record, securing the final Western Conference playoff spot. However, their postseason run was short-lived, as they were swept by the top-seeded Oklahoma City Thunder in the first round.

Looking Ahead

With Iisalo now officially appointed as head coach, the Grizzlies aim to build upon their existing foundation. Kleiman praised Iisalo’s disciplined and tenacious coaching style, expressing optimism about the team’s future under his guidance.

The Grizzlies’ core players, including Morant, Jackson Jr., and Bane, remain under contract, providing stability as the team navigates this transition. As the Western Conference continues to be highly competitive, Memphis will look to Iisalo’s leadership to propel them to greater heights in the coming seasons.
